@charset "UTF-8";
.voice_container{
    width: 100%;
}

.voice_caption{
    color: black;
    width: fit-content;
    margin: auto;
    font-size: 2.5em;
    font-weight: bold;
    padding-top: 0.5em;
}

.voice_images{
    display: grid;
    width: 75%;
    margin: auto;
}.voice_images img{
    height: auto;
    padding: 0.5em 0;
    margin: 0 auto;
}

@media (min-width: 768px) {
    .voice_images {
        grid-template-columns: repeat(4, 1fr);
    }.voice_images img{
        width: 85%;
    }

}@media (max-width: 767px) {
    .voice_images {
        grid-template-columns: 1fr;
    }.voice_images img{
        width: 100%;
    }
}